The region of Geneva


There's little wonder why the region of Geneva remains one of the most popular tourist destinations in Europe. Located in the west of Switzerland, the area boasts a perfect blend of rolling green pastures and snowy peaks with cosmopolitan city life and rural wine villages.

Framed by the Jura and Alps mountain ranges, the area is popular with outdoor enthusiasts. Various excursions are available to the grand heights of the surrounding mountains offering visitors an unmissable opportunity to sample the unrivalled beauty of this region. The bustling cities of Geneva and Lausanne offer unlimited tourist activities from museums and shopping to wining and dining in the lively nightlife. Alternatively, enjoy the lush green landscapes which provide a peaceful retreat with only the sounds of cow-bells for company.

The gem of the region is the beautiful sky blue Lake Geneva. While the southern shore is in France, the northern shores are decorated with popular resorts like Montreux and Vevey where gentle sloping vineyards border the shores of the lakeside.

Whatever your tastes are, be it outdoor pursuits or simply enjoying the festivals, museums and local cuisine on offer. The diversity of the Geneva region allows everyone to spend their time ideally in this Swiss paradise.

GENEVA

Surrounded by the mountainous chains of the Alps and the Jura, Geneva lies on the shores of Lake Geneva. With its enviable location in the heart of Europe and superb infrastructure, Geneva allows visitors easy access to and around this spectacular region. Home to the headquarters of many international organisations including the Red Cross and the European seat of the UNO, this cosmopolitan city is widely regarded as the 'Capital of Peace'.

Visitors can enjoy a tour of the City taking in the old town and the Cathédrale St-Pierre before being spoilt for choice with over 30 museums and art galleries to explore. See the famed Market Street to buy a Swiss watch or simply just enjoy the buzz of the outdoor markets that Geneva has to offer. For a change of pace relax in one of the waterfront parks where you can marvel at the stunning scenery of the Alps. The best way to see Geneva is of course by taking a cruise on the lake where you can admire views of the city and its beautiful surroundings including the landmark Jet d'Eau, a 140m water fountain which is lit up in evening
